Best regards, Bernhard Suttner Am Dienstag, den 12.08.2008, 15:43 +0300 schrieb Pekka Pessi: > 2008/8/12 Bernhard Suttner <bernhard.sutt...@comdasys.com>: > > we are using the Replaces header in a REFER like: > > http://www.tech-invite.com/Ti-sip-service-5.html#fig15 > > > > In this picture you can see, that the Replaces is upper-case. For creating > > this URL we are using the function like that: > > > > sip_replaces_t *replaces = > > nua_handle_make_replaces(consultation_tech_pvt->nh, > > consultation_tech_pvt->profile->home, 0); > > > > char *query = sip_headers_as_url_query(tech_pvt->profile->home, > > SIPTAG_REPLACES(replaces), TAG_END()); > > > > The problem is now, that the function "sip_headers_as_url_query" will change > > the Replaces to replaces (in the sofia-sip function append_escaped: line 380 > > in sip_tag_class.c). Therefore one of our PBX was not able to parse this > > header. Is there any reason to change the URL into lower-case? Do you have a > > "trick" to fix that, without breaking anything else? > > The query or headers part is compared case-sensitively by > url_cmp_all() (the RFC3261 says otherwise, but url_cmp_all() is poor > substitute for proper URL comparison in any case). You can probably > disable the conversion to lower case, it should not break anything. > > 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Check out the new SourceForge.net Marketplace.
